The Village of Eagle is pleased to announce a unique opportunity for community members to get involved with the Municipality.
We are currently looking for (2) two interested candidates to serve as regular members and (1) one candidate to serve as an alternate member of the Eagle Board of Adjustment.
The Eagle Board of Adjustment’s duty is to hear and decide appeals, hear and decide requests for interpretation of maps and grant or deny variance requests.
Members of the Board of Adjustment shall serve a three (3) year term of office, unless reappointed by the Governing Body.
You must reside within the corporate limits or the extra territorial jurisdiction (ETJ) of the Village of Eagle to be eligible for the current vacancies on the Eagle Board of Adjustment.

Enrollment for the 2019-2020 Cass County 4-H year is currently open. If you have a child age 5 (by January 1st) through age 18, and are interested in joining 4-H, it’s time to enroll. Enrollment is completed on-line at https://ne.4HOnline.com. Maybe you have some friends already in 4-H; ask them which club they belong to. If you need help selecting a club, call the Extension Office at 402-267-2205. The office is open 8 am to 4:30 pm Monday through Friday.
